The Expense of Boat Transportation
Supplying a precise price for boat transportation can be challenging due to the numerous variables that can influence quotes. On average, short-distance transport can cost between $150 and $300, while longer haul journeys can range from $600 to $1,000. Some of the key factors that affect the cost of boat transportation include:
1. Distance: The distance your boat needs to travel significantly impacts the price. Domestic transportation within the US is typically less expensive than international travel, as it often involves inland transportation on a trailer. International boat transport can be more costly, with options such as Roll-on/Roll-off (RO/RO), enclosed containers, flat racks, and submersion.
2. Boat Size: The dimensions of your boat can also greatly influence pricing. Standard-sized boats can be transported internationally using enclosed containers, while larger boats may necessitate alternative methods. The size of the boat can also affect the routes available for transportation by road.
3. Trailer: Whether you possess your own boat trailer or require the boat movers to provide one can impact the cost of your boat transportation.
4. Pickup and Delivery Locations: The accessibility of your pickup & delivery locations can influence pricing. Remote areas may incur additional costs for the extra miles required to pick up or deliver your boat.
5. Time of Year: Seasonality can affect pricing, as ice, wind, and snow can alter road conditions and available transportation routes.
Precisely Measuring Your Boat
To obtain an accurate quote for boat transportation, you must provide potential boat movers with the correct dimensions of your vessel. While the manufacturer usually supplies these measurements, it's recommended to double-check them yourself to avoid any issues on the day of transport. Here's a quick overview of the key measurements:
1. Overall Length: Measured from the very end of the bow to the middle of the stern.
2. Overall Height: Measured from the highest (non-removable) point of the boat to the bottom of the keel.
3. Beam: The overall width of the boat, measured from the two widest points.
A 'standard' boat is considered to be approximately 40' long, 7'10" high, and 7'8" wide. Boats surpassing these dimensions may require a special permit for transportation.

Readying Your Boat for Shipping
Once you've selected a quote you're satisfied with, it's time to prepare your boat for transport. Some essential steps include:
1. Documents: If your boat is being sold or traveling abroad, ensure you have all necessary documents on hand to avoid any last-minute issues.
2. Cleaning: Thoroughly clean your boat before transport, removing personal belongings and expensive electronic equipment. This also allows you to assess the condition of your boat prior to pickup in case any damages occur during transit. Secure loose items like lifejackets, disconnect the battery, and tidy the cables.
3. Empty Liquids: Empty the bilge, refuse stores, and most of the fuel before pickup. Disconnect the fuel tanks to make the boat lighter for transport and prevent potential leaks during transit.
4. Remove Sails: If you're transporting a sailboat, remove all winches & rigging from the mast.
5. Photographic Evidence: Document the condition of your vessel with time-stamped photographs before pickup. This will serve as evidence of its prior condition should any damages occur during transportation.
Post-Delivery Steps
After your boat has been transported to its destination, there are a few steps you can take to ensure everything is in order:
1. Check Vital Signs: Verify that the boat's engines and any electronic equipment left on the vessel still operate as expected.
2. Exterior Condition: Compare the exterior condition of the boat upon arrival to the photos taken before pickup. This will help you identify any damages that may have occurred during transit, allowing you to raise the issue with the boat transport company.
